Senior Software Engineer

GoFundMe is a mission-driven crowdfunding platform helping millions of people raise funds for various causes.
Frontend
Senior Software Engineer
Remote
5+ years of experience
Finance

Description For Senior Software Engineer

GoFundMe is seeking a Senior Software Engineer to join their Product & Technology team, focusing on implementing campaign building and rendering experiences. This role, based in Buenos Aires, Argentina, requires a skilled full-stack developer with particular expertise in building user experiences for dynamic web applications. The position offers an opportunity to work with a mission-driven organization that impacts millions of lives annually. The ideal candidate will have 5+ years of experience, strong proficiency in React, JavaScript, and Node.js, and experience with distributed systems. The role involves working in an Agile environment, contributing to microservice architecture, and mentoring other engineers. GoFundMe offers a comprehensive benefits package, including healthcare, flexible work arrangements, and various wellness resources. The company strongly emphasizes diversity, equity, and inclusion, maintaining a collaborative culture guided by core values of being impatient to be great, finding a way, earning trust daily, and being fueled by purpose. This position provides an excellent opportunity to make a meaningful impact while working with cutting-edge technologies in a supportive, growth-oriented environment.

Last updated a month ago

Responsibilities For Senior Software Engineer

  • Analyze, design, and develop software within a large, complex codebase
  • Contribute to microservice based evolution of technical infrastructure
  • Work collaboratively with developers to design new features
  • Work as part of a Scrum team and develop web-based software solutions
  • Mentor engineers to become proficient developers

Requirements For Senior Software Engineer

React
JavaScript
Node.js
PHP
Laravel
MongoDB
MySQL
  • Bachelor's Degree in Computer Science or related field, or equivalent work experience
  • 5+ years of professional software development experience with web development
  • Excellent understanding of distributed software architecture
  • High-level proficiency with React, Javascript ES6, Node.js, HTML/CSS
  • Familiarity with GraphQL, Elasticsearch, Docker, AWS
  • Experience with Scrum/Agile development methodologies
  • Deep experience with code versioning tools (GIT/Bitbucket)
  • Strong computer science fundamentals
  • Experience working with remote and offshore teams

Benefits For Senior Software Engineer

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Assistance
Parental Leave
Commuter Benefits
  • Competitive pay
  • Comprehensive healthcare benefits
  • Hybrid work support
  • Family planning assistance
  • Commuting benefits
  • Generous parental leave
  • Flexible time-off policies
  • Mental health and wellness resources
  • Learning and development programs
  • Employee resource groups
  • Volunteering opportunities

Interested in this job?

Jobs Related To GoFundMe Senior Software Engineer

Senior Software Engineer - Front End/Roku

Senior Software Engineer position at Disney focused on developing Roku client applications for streaming services like Disney+ and ESPN using BrightScript and SceneGraph SDK.

Senior Software Engineer - Front End

Senior Frontend Software Engineer role at Disney Entertainment building streaming apps like Disney+ and Hulu using TypeScript/React for TV devices.

Software Senior Engineer

Senior Software Engineer position at Dell Technologies focusing on frontend development with React and TypeScript for storage solutions.

Frontend Software Engineer, AI Document Generation

Senior Frontend Engineer role at Jobgether, focusing on AI document generation platform development using TypeScript and React, with hybrid work options in SF, LA, or Toronto.

Senior Sales Engineer

Senior Sales Engineer position at Jobgether, combining technical expertise with sales acumen to drive enterprise client solutions in a remote US-based role.